Impossible to know the name of the common man to whom Zeus gave him the secret of limoncello, the most important gift of the Lord of Olympus after the fire. Surely, though, we know where it happened: in the Land of the Sirens. What would these shores and these rocks without lemons? And the boards without the limoncello?
Thus the origins are mysterious and as always many assumptions. Two or three of all, just to accept. Some recall the use of fishermen farmers to drink a bit 'of lemon in the morning to fight the cold liquor, others speak of industrious monks intent on preserving the beauty of life between a prayer and the other when the roads were unsafe and sea populated by Saracen raiders.
